Structure of the protein histidine phosphatase SixA complexed with tungstate
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 15670209
About this Structure
1UJC is a 1 chain structure of sequence from Escherichia coli.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
Reference
- Hamada K, Kato M, Shimizu T, Ihara K, Mizuno T, Hakoshima T. Crystal structure of the protein histidine phosphatase SixA in the multistep His-Asp phosphorelay. Genes Cells. 2005 Jan;10(1):1-11. PMID:15670209 doi:http://dx.doi.org/10.1111/j.1365-2443.2005.00817.x
